This training provides content based on the philosophy and practices developed by the Industrial Areas Foundation (IAF) in 80 years of organizing experience. The topics include:

  • Why organize? – Examine the history, traditions, and values of our labor, faith, community and educational organizations.
  • Fundamental organizing skills – Learn tools to conduct individual relational meetings, listening sessions, research, negotiations and action to help obtain a concrete, winnable outcome.
  • Strengthening our institutions – Engage people systematically in a culture that is relational, action-oriented and reflective.
  • Problems vs. issues – Focus from general problems to concrete, winnable issues by using relational power in the public arena to negotiate for the common good.
